3. NOTES ON HANDLING
About the machine set-up location
• Do not set up this sewing machine near other equipment such
as televisions, radios or cordless telephones, otherwise such
equipment may be affected by electronic interference from the
sewing machine.
• The sewing machine should be plugged directly into an AC
wall outlet. Operation problems may result if extension cords
are used.
Carrying the machine
• The machine should be carried by the arm by two people as
shown in the illustration.
* Do not hold the machine by the machine pulley.
Tilting back the machine head
While pulling the bottom rear of the bed toward you with your
left hand, push the top right of the arm body with your rigth
hand to tilt back the machine head.
* Be careful not to get your left hand caught between the
bottom of the bed and the table.
Returning the machine head to the upright position
1. Clear away any tools, etc. which may be near the table holes.
2. While holding the face plate with your left hand, gently return
the machine head to the upright position with your right hand.
